November in Fribourg, Switzerland presents a striking transition into winter, with temperatures fluctuating between a maximum of 19°C (67°F) and a chilly minimum of -5°C (23°F), averaging around 4°C (39°F). This month is characterized by high humidity at 89%, creating a crisp atmosphere. Visitors can expect about 91 mm (3.6 in) of precipitation spread across approximately 13 days, making it a moody yet picturesque time to explore the city's scenic landscapes. In November, Fribourg experiences a moderate level of precipitation, totaling 91 mm (3.6 in) over approximately 13 days of rain. This amount is slightly lower than the rainfall seen in October, which recorded 113 mm (4.4 in) across 12 days. As autumn transitions into winter, the precipitation trend shows a gradual decrease compared to the previous months, although November remains relatively wet with consistent rainfall. This sets the stage for the more substantial downpours expected in December, which averages 166 mm (6.6 in) and features 18 wet days. November's weather exhibits a noticeable drop in average temperatures compared to October, with the minimum temperature falling to -5°C (23°F) and the average at 4°C (39°F), compared to October's minimum of -1°C (30°F) and average of 9°C (49°F). While November experiences slightly less precipitation at 91 mm (3.6 in) over 13 days, it still maintains high humidity levels at 89%, similar to October's 89% humidity with a higher precipitation of 113 mm (4.4 in) over 12 days.
